[jira] [Created] (AMBARI-7806) Views: Instance Data Storage doesn't work

Tom Beerbower created AMBARI-7806:
-------------------------------------

             Summary: Views: Instance Data Storage doesn't work
                 Key: AMBARI-7806
                 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/AMBARI-7806
             Project: Ambari
          Issue Type: Bug
            Reporter: Tom Beerbower
            Assignee: Tom Beerbower
            Priority: Critical
             Fix For: 1.7.0


Problem detected in Pig, but it seems that it's problem with storage (getInstanceData / putInstanceData) APIs

Ambari from repo http://s3.amazonaws.com/dev.hortonworks.com/ambari/centos6/1.x/updates/1.6.1.trunk/ambari.repo

{noformat}
Service 'storage' check failed:
Exception [EclipseLink-4002] (Eclipse Persistence Services - 2.4.0.v20120608-r11652): 
org.eclipse.persistence.exceptions.DatabaseException Internal Exception: 
java.sql.BatchUpdateException: 
Batch entry 0 INSERT INTO viewinstance (view_instance_id, DESCRIPTION, ICON, ICON64, LABEL, name, VISIBLE, view_name) VALUES (46, NULL, NULL, NULL, NULL, 'MyPig', 'Y', 'PIG{0.1.0}') was aborted.
Call getNextException to see the cause. Error Code: 0
Call: INSERT INTO viewinstance (view_instance_id, DESCRIPTION, ICON, ICON64, LABEL, name, VISIBLE, view_name) VALUES (?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?, ?) bind => [8 parameters bound]
Query: InsertObjectQuery(org.apache.ambari.server.orm.entities.ViewInstanceDataEntity@16088779)
{noformat}
